Celeb-favored artist revealed as new owner of Terry Richardson’s home

It’s the artwork of the deal.

Up to date artist Daniel Arsham — who touts greater than 1.3 million Instagram followers, and whose celeb followers embody Usher, Jay-Z and Pharrell Williams — and his French-born spouse Stephanie Jeanroy are the brand new homeowners of a $5.95 million residential Soho firehouse.

Arsham, who’s additionally concerned in designing an actual property metaverse with Everyrealm and the Alexander Workforce generally known as The Row, purchased the property, at 185 Lafayette St., final month for that sum, in keeping with metropolis property information.  

The vendor was disgraced style reporter Terry Richardson, who has been accused of sexual assault, harassment and exploitation by a number of younger fashions through the years.

In July, Gimme Shelter reported that Richardson was parting methods with this property, a transformed Nineteenth-century construction as soon as utilized by the FDNY, for about $5.5 million.

The 20-foot-wide, 2,800-square-foot landmarked “Firehouse in Soho” options one bed room and two loos. It’s anchored by a fire-engine-red lacquered spiral staircase. 

The three-story house was constructed within the late Eighties and boasts a brick exterior with terracotta rosettes and a stone cornice, flanked by cast-iron pillars, the latter of which is a typical design characteristic within the neighborhood.  

Richardson purchased this property for $3.33 million in 2009, in keeping with metropolis information.

Dealer Nick Gavin, of Compass, was concerned within the off-market deal.
